Martin Choate, San Patricio County, Texas, 1867

Martin Choate registered to vote in San Patricio County on June 29 1867. He reported South Carolina as his birthplace and 12 years in Texas, 12 of them in San Patricio County. The registrar wrote "Colored Voter" beside his name. San Patricio County registered 16 freedmen in 1867, 16% of its voters.
